Phyllis L. Fagell

Education
  • Phyllis L. Fagell is a licensed clinical professional counselor who works in schools and private practice with parents and children.

  • She has extensive experience as a middle school counselor, which informs her writing and advice.

  • Fagell is a regular contributor to The Washington Post, writing columns on parenting and education.

  • Her expertise in child psychology and adolescent development is evident in her approach to helping parents and educators understand and support middle schoolers.

  • Fagell's work focuses on providing practical strategies for fostering important skills in tweens and teens, addressing topics such as social dynamics, emotional growth, and academic challenges.

  • Her insights are based on both professional experience and research in child development.
